The 2025 Chevrolet Equinox arrives with a striking new exterior that reflects a more refined and confident design language. One of the most notable changes is the sleeker silhouette that enhances its aerodynamic profile while maintaining the rugged charm expected from a compact SUV. Updated LED lighting, a reimagined front grille, and sculpted body lines offer a more athletic stance, making it a standout on both city streets and open highways.
Chevrolet has embraced a design philosophy that balances aesthetics with functionality. The redesigned body isn’t just for looks—it improves fuel efficiency and contributes to better handling. Drivers can choose from a range of trim levels that include unique wheel designs, paint options, and subtle exterior accents that allow for personalization without overcomplication.

Step inside the 2025 Equinox, and you’ll notice a refreshed cabin that emphasizes space, technology, and quality materials. With a more intuitive layout and improved ergonomics, the interior makes daily driving and long trips more enjoyable. Premium cloth or available leather seating offers comfort, while the increased cabin insulation provides a quieter ride.
Technology plays a central role in the updated interior. A large central touchscreen with an updated infotainment system supports smartphone integration, voice controls, and navigation. Rear-seat passengers benefit from increased legroom and optional rear USB ports, making the Equinox a practical choice for families and commuters alike.

Under the hood, the 2025 Equinox continues to offer a reliable and efficient powertrain, tailored for a balance between performance and fuel economy. While Chevrolet has yet to release all engine specs, early reports suggest a refined turbocharged engine will be standard, offering smooth acceleration and responsive handling.
This compact SUV is designed with versatility in mind, making it well-suited for urban environments as well as weekend escapes. Improved suspension tuning and steering calibration enhance driving confidence, and the optional all-wheel-drive system provides added control in varying road conditions.

The 2025 Equinox reinforces Chevrolet’s commitment to safety with an expanded suite of driver assistance features. The goal is to provide greater peace of mind whether you’re navigating city traffic or cruising on the highway. Equipped with both passive and active safety systems, the Equinox supports drivers with real-time alerts and semi-automated responses when needed.
Standard safety technologies have been made more accessible across all trims, ensuring that even the base model offers solid protection. Additionally, the SUV includes new camera and radar-based systems that assist with parking, lane changes, and forward movement in congested areas.

Compact SUVs are valued for their versatility, and the 2025 Equinox continues to meet expectations with clever cargo solutions and thoughtful convenience features. The rear seats fold flat to maximize cargo space, while hidden storage compartments and adjustable cargo floors add functionality in everyday use.
Whether you’re hauling groceries, sports gear, or luggage for a weekend trip, the Equinox adapts easily to your needs. The hands-free power liftgate, available on higher trims, adds another layer of convenience when your hands are full. Meanwhile, thoughtful additions like cupholders, USB ports, and wireless charging pads keep the cabin organized and connected.
